技术文摘
FlexBuilder2.0中定义约束布局的技术分享
FlexBuilder2.0中定义约束布局的技术分享
在FlexBuilder2.0的开发环境中,约束布局是一项至关重要的技术,它能够帮助开发者精确地控制界面元素的位置和大小,从而实现美观、灵活且响应式的用户界面设计。
理解约束布局的基本概念是关键。约束布局通过定义元素之间的相对位置和大小关系来布局界面。与传统的布局方式相比,它更加灵活和动态。例如,我们可以指定一个按钮相对于另一个文本框的位置,或者根据容器的大小自动调整元素的尺寸。
在FlexBuilder2.0中定义约束布局,需要熟悉一些重要的属性和方法。其中,“left”“right”“top”“bottom”等属性用于指定元素相对于父容器或其他元素的位置。比如,设置一个组件的“left”属性为另一个组件的“right”属性加上一定的间距,就能实现两个组件的水平排列且保持一定间隔。
“width”和“height”属性在约束布局中也起着重要作用。我们可以将元素的宽度或高度设置为相对于父容器的百分比,这样当父容器大小发生变化时,元素也能自适应调整。例如,将一个文本区域的宽度设置为父容器宽度的80%,就能确保在不同屏幕尺寸下,文本区域始终保持合适的显示比例。
FlexBuilder2.0还提供了强大的可视化布局工具,方便开发者直观地设置约束。通过拖拽和调整元素,在属性面板中实时查看和修改约束属性,大大提高了布局的效率。
在实际应用中,合理运用约束布局可以提升用户体验。比如,在移动应用开发中,不同设备的屏幕尺寸各异,使用约束布局可以确保界面在各种设备上都能保持良好的显示效果。
掌握FlexBuilder2.0中定义约束布局的技术,对于开发者来说是必不可少的。它不仅能让界面设计更加高效、灵活,还能为用户带来更好的视觉体验。在今后的开发工作中,我们应深入学习和实践约束布局技术,不断提升自己的开发能力。
TAGS: 技术分享 FlexBuilder2.0 约束布局 定义约束